MARKET OVERVIEW
The global portable acoustic hailing devices market, placed in the defense, security, and emergency communication industry, will serve as an independent segment committed to directional sound technology research and installation. The devices will be designed to emit strong sound waves across long distances, allowing for effective voice communication or warning signals in noisy, populated, or adversarial terrains. Unlike the conventional loudspeakers, acoustic hailing devices will utilize advanced directional sound propagation, enabling users to convey messages directly without propagating sound in a large area. global portable acoustic hailing devices market will be noted for its ability to deliver accurate sound messages with minimal distortion in spite of complex terrains or noisy environments.
Portability will be a unique characteristic of the product. The products in this segment will be made portable, light weight, and ergonomic to enable them to be deployed instantly in tactical, search and rescue, and marine applications. The global portable acoustic hailing devices market will comprise a comprehensive range of equipment to be employed by field agents, law enforcement officials, border security forces, naval officers, and emergency response units. These products will have to offer some level of ruggedness, weather ruggedness, and battery efficiency levels to survive the variable field conditions on a regular basis.

MARKET SEGMENTATION
By Type
The global portable acoustic hailing devices market is also gradually increasing because of rising security issues and the need for more effective communication devices. The devices are applied in places where clear, loud, and long-distance communication is required, particularly where conventional systems are inadequate. Since security remains an issue in various industries, the demand for devices that enable direct word-of-mouth communication at a distance will continue to increase.
Considering the forms of devices used, Handheld Acoustic Hailing Devices are compact, portable, and convenient to use. They are mostly employed by security officers, event managers, and law enforcement personnel in public spaces. Their mobility makes them ideal for circumstances where speedy communication is needed, like crowd management or emergency messages. Backpack Acoustic Hailing Devices provide greater power while remaining mobile. Worn on the back, they enable users to walk around as they project sound over a larger distance. They are used more frequently in large crowds or search and rescue operations, where a larger area must be covered. Other models may be vehicle-mounted or stationary, and these tend to be used for perimeter security or military combat.

By Application
The global portable acoustic hailing devices market is bound to undergo a change as industries seek to use more effective and responsive communications devices. The devices, which are famous for broadcasting voice messages over long ranges, are gaining more worth in various industries. Their applications in various industries demonstrate how significant they are for planned operations as well as emergency purposes. The more technology evolves and situations become more demanding, the more the demand for devices that can cover vast distances with good sound is bound to rise.
In law enforcement, controlled and clear communication is essential, particularly during public safety operations. Portable acoustic hailing devices provide a method for officers to disperse crowds, route traffic, and give orders from a safe distance. This enables officers to maintain order without approaching so close to potential threats. The future can potentially feature even lighter and more powerful devices, enabling officers to disperse larger gatherings without the need for assistance.
The military also has the advantage of these devices. Communication during an operation can frequently make the difference between success or failure. Hand-carried acoustic hailing devices permit rapid issuance of commands across the battlefield, even in noisy conditions. Their function of averting conflict by warning before responding could become ever more vital. As defense mechanisms become more intelligent, these devices may be combined with drones or autonomous systems to assist with surveillance and communication simultaneously.
In disaster relief, good communication is key. Whether directing individuals to safety during a flood or providing instructions following an earthquake, these devices enable first responders to reach multitudes. Their portability is useful in going quickly between zones. In the future, more powerful batteries and improved sound technology may enable them to last longer without frequent recharging, making them even more useful in disaster areas.
The sea industry employs them for communication among ships, ports, and coastline regions. They prevent accidents by providing early warnings, particularly in congested waters or bad weather. As maritime traffic increases and concerns with the environment mount, the tools can potentially assist in cleaner and safer operations.
Their use for commercial purposes is also increasing. They can be effective on big building sites, festivals, and industrial complexes where quick, easy-to-understand communication maintains operations running smoothly and people safe.
